According to the best estimate we have, they accounted for somewhere between 15 and 25% of all those tried in Scotland. Nonetheless, women were much more vulnerable to such suspicion, and many were hounded and tortured into confessing to compacts with the devil, and other occult tropes of that kind. Like our persecuted \u2018witches\u2019 of yesteryear, they are often the most vulnerable in society.<\/p>\n<p>Paranoia about witches in Scotland spread alongside the religious zeal of the Kirk \u2013 which explains the almost complete absence of witch hunting in the West Highlands and Islands, where Protestantism was yet to penetrate. Like the Pharisees of the Bible, these men were decorously pious, and determined to prove it. Those who would not \u2013 perhaps could not \u2013 conform fell under suspicion, and were swiftly dealt with.<\/p>\n<p>If this sounds familiar, then there\u2019s a reason for that.
